K. Michelle Speaks On Learning Artistry And Being Around R. Kelly, Recalls Telling Him: “You Walk With A Book And You Can’t Read” (Video)

K. Michelle has mastered speaking her truth, and mixing a little shade in the process. Through her process, she has remained her true, authentic self. 

In Michelle’s episode of “UNCENSORED” on TVone, she spoke on many topics ranging from Idris Elba, to the abuse she suffered from Memphitz, to discovering she was pregnant her senior year. Michelle opened up a lot, and gave the most in-depth interview to date. However, one thing truly stuck out. Her relationship with R. Kelly.

“Regardless of what you say about Robert Kelly, he is a genius. He is absolutelyphenominal in what he does. I learned how to write, I learned how to record, I learned that in 3 minutes and 30 seconds you have to paint the picture and tell the whole story, so every word counts”

Michelle stated that Kelly saved her from the abuse she suffered from Memphitz. “Jive was trying to figure me out, and they knew that something was going on with the Memphitz situation.” saying that Kelly was the one who took her under his wing, essentially trying to help her and protect her. Michelle also goes into details about living with Kelly, working on her music.

“Being in that house offered its own set of dysfunctional issues for me. I remember once again, feeling trapped. If I leave this house, I’m never gonna sing. The only reason I am on this label now is because R. Kelly said ‘this is a female me.’ So, I’m having to stay there, I don’t see my family, I don’t see anybody, but R. Kelly. “
